The Shootout will be held November 11-13, 2024 at New Jersey Motorsports Park (NJMP).<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">Prospective applicants must be between the ages of 18 and 23, but no prior racing experience is required &#8211; or expected.<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">Shootout application link: <a href=\"https:\/\/sundaymanagement.us1.list-manage.com\/track\/click?u=a33ba08d163385b4a77fabf6c&amp;id=3ef33f66cd&amp;e=99876ef132\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\" data-saferedirecturl=\"https:\/\/www.google.com\/url?q=https:\/\/sundaymanagement.us1.list-manage.com\/track\/click?u%3Da33ba08d163385b4a77fabf6c%26id%3D3ef33f66cd%26e%3D99876ef132&amp;source=gmail&amp;ust=1710349610852000&amp;usg=AOvVaw0Gw3c1uAIJoa-bURKEYWcR\">www.drivershootout.com<\/a><\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">PT Autosport remains committed to giving young racers the opportunity to chase their Motorsport dreams, forming an in-house ladder system and fostering an environment focused on learning and development both on and off track.<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">Team principal Jason Myers emphasized the continued overall mission statement: to help deserving young potential drivers who would otherwise have not had the budget or the opportunity to start their journey up the racing ladder.<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">\u201cWe are extremely excited heading into our third annual Aspiring Driver Shootout!\u201d said Myers. \u201cCoinciding with Alex Sedgwick\u2019s IMSA Porsche Carrera Cup North America season start, we\u2019re giving everyone extra time to apply. We\u2019re hoping for an even larger group of applicants this year &#8211; we feel that we\u2019ve cracked a code for identifying real talent and the \u201ccomplete package\u201d that we\u2019re looking for. Jeph, Alex, and I pour over every single applicant&#8217;s written answers, as well as the video interview &#8211; but it is well worth it.<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"CToWUd a6T alignright\" tabindex=\"0\" src=\"https:\/\/ci3.googleusercontent.com\/meips\/ADKq_NaMa-QfHS5mv8yXVD1sSPGJsox7Jd-11t47ba7lydvME0vKZzU7zCAbsbpqzvG6nepM6dUD0IjaitVX9qc2HZRWbLUtP5i2DjeDFMeD3J1ee1dc5iaQrUYaCjq4PW36tJgQY7fnDLtVNuKfCcUhjNH7-H7e8aA0kG4=s0-d-e1-ft#https:\/\/mcusercontent.com\/a33ba08d163385b4a77fabf6c\/images\/bd18b3cc-0864-9af6-2b6a-0d69bb7339e5.jpg\" width=\"300\" height=\"200\" align=\"right\" data-bit=\"iit\" \/>\u201cThe proof is in the results and so far we\u2019re doing really well with our Shootout winners and runners-up. We\u2019ve got our inaugural Shootout winner (Henry Drury) running in the SRO\/Toyota GR Cup after a year of SCCA and PCA racing, and I couldn\u2019t be prouder of the progress he\u2019s made. We\u2019re also putting a similar schedule together for our second Shootout winner (Brenna Schubert) to run in several similar series, including SCCA and PCA in Spec MX-5\u2019s and Spec Boxsters. All our runners-up have completed Skip Barber racing schools or are scheduled to do so.\u201d<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">For Sedgwick, who also serves as the team\u2019s driver development director, these two young standouts mark the beginning of a long-term vision for PT Autosport.<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"CToWUd a6T alignleft\" tabindex=\"0\" src=\"https:\/\/ci3.googleusercontent.com\/meips\/ADKq_NaLDt6U-O6ZwtT8jVUsfd0gEqoOGlABcmqMfRCrCQHcJMwDCHcxqFZx7ZQvUiymZyS5NmbcRXqtOzoj3Dl_mEorMgweFEIr_ZPFApxoZGeWB0NpeX2kQIRkV9Qn3najwrGyAFh1IvNlUjPPKiNaaJ7hA9i5IbQLTCk=s0-d-e1-ft#https:\/\/mcusercontent.com\/a33ba08d163385b4a77fabf6c\/images\/0ee3d26c-da87-f5d3-73d4-9c6c0df67d8d.jpg\" width=\"300\" height=\"200\" align=\"left\" data-bit=\"iit\" \/>\u201cI\u2019m looking forward to the third shootout this coming November,\u201d said Sedgwick. \u201cWe have seen the PT development process work, with Henry Drury progressing to the GR Cup, and I\u2019m intrigued to see who stands out and has the right characteristics to follow in his footsteps. I\u2019m hoping for a great pool of candidates to make selections from but be warned: the process is going to be tougher than ever!\u201d<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">Applications for the 2024 PT Autosport Aspiring Driver Shootout will open on Wednesday, March 13, with the Shootout taking place November 12 and 13 at NJMP. 888 applications are available, with 88 drivers chosen for a second round evaluation. From those 88, 12 drivers between the age of 18 and 23 will travel to NJMP and participate in a wide-ranging competition measuring their fitness, media, interview, problem-solving, teamwork, coach ability and racecraft skills. They will vie for a driver partnership program with PT Autosport which will provide support of up to $250K ($50K guaranteed) for the 2025 and 2026 seasons, with awards also going to second and third place.<\/p>\n<p dir=\"ltr\">PT Autosport\u2019s top tier program \u2013 PT Autosport with JDX Racing \u2013 makes its season debut this weekend in the Porsche Carrera Cup North America opener at Sebring International Raceway, as part of the Mobil 1 Twelve Hours of Sebring weekend.
